About 7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id
7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id (PubChem CID 57431562) has the molecular formula C18H16ClNO4
and a molecular weight of 345.78 g/mol. Its IUPAC name is 7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id.

What is the SMILES notation for 7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id?
The canonical SMILES for 7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id is NC(=O)c1ccc(-c2cc3c(c(C(=O)O)c2)OCCCC3)cc1Cl.
What is the InChIKey of 7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id?
The InChIKey is PYNKHSXEEQZOTF-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H16ClNO4/c19-15-9-10(4-5-13(15)17(20)21)12-7-11-3-1-2-6-24-16(11)14(8-12)18(22)23/h4-5,7-9H,1-3,6H2,(H2,20,21)(H,22,23).
What are the key properties of 7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id?
7-(4-carbamoyl-3-chlorophenyl)-2,3,4,5-tetrahydro-1-benzoxepine-9-carboxylic acid has a molecular weight of 345.78 g/mol, XLogP of 3.52, 3 rotatable bonds, 2 hydrogen bond donors, and 3 hydrogen bond acceptors.
